KBC Group's Q1 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2015, KBC Group held 1,507 positions worth $7.83B, down 6.7% from $8.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

KBC Group withdrew a net $631M in Q1 2015, closing 170 positions and reducing 566 holdings. Its most notable exit was Allergan Inc, an estimated $28.2M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 14% of assets, down from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

Against the trend, KBC Group opened a new position in Zillow worth $8.75M.
